회원 로그인
정보기억 정보기억에 체크할 경우 다음접속시 아이디와 패스워드를 입력하지 않으셔도 됩니다.
그러나, 개인PC가 아닐 경우 타인이 로그인할 수 있습니다.
PC를 여러사람이 사용하는 공공장소에서는 체크하지 마세요.
소셜네트워크 서비스를 통해서 로그인하시면 별도의 로그인 절차없이 회원서비스를 이용하실 수 있습니다.


최근 게시물

1.노션에서 작성 중

1.노션에서 작성 중

개편하기 전까지 노션에서 작성 중

2024.04.04//read more

2.ChatGPT

2.ChatGPT

OpenAI로 대규모 언어 모델대화형...

2023.03.16//read more

3.노코딩 게임 엔진 - 빌..

3.노코딩 게임 엔진 - 빌..

빌드 지원안드로이드iOS윈도우즈특이사...

2023.03.14//read more

4.(완료) 미접속 회원 정..

4.(완료) 미접속 회원 정..

[완료] 36명의 회원을 정리하였습니...

2023.02.16//read more

5.매뉴얼 플러스 - 전자제..



안정적인 DNS 서비스 DNSEver
DNS Powered by DNSEver.com


그룹 관리 (addgroup, usermod, groups, groupmod, gpasswd, groupdel)

푸딩뱃살 | 2014.06.29 01:52 | 조회 8728
그룹 관리 (addgroup, usermod, groups, groupmod, gpasswd, groupdel)

사용자들을 그룹으로 묶어 폴더나 파일의 권한을 부여하여 관리 할 수 있다.
#모든 그룹, 사용자 조회
cat /etc/group
#apache 그룹 조회
cat /etc/group | grep apache

그룹 구성
apache:x:600:
그룹명:비밀번호:그룹ID:소속 사용자


그룹 생성
addgroup 그룹명
groupadd 옵션 그룹명

groupadd 옵션
-g : 그룹ID 지정 (옵션이 없으면 마지막번호로 GID로 할당)
#예
addgroup test
groupadd -g 600 test2

그룹의 사용자 추가
사용자 계정 정보를 수정하는 명령어
참고) http://radiocom.kunsan.ac.kr/lecture/unix_cmd/usermod.html

usermod 옵션 계정명 그룹명

usermod 옵션
-A : 사용자를 해당 그룹의 관리자로 임명
-a : 사용자를 해당 그룹의 사용자로 추가
-d 사용자명 : 홈 디렉토리 변경
-g 그룹명 : primary 그룹
-G 그룹명 : secondary 그룹
#예) user계정을 group의 secondary 그룹에 추가
#즉, user 사용자를 group 그룹에 추가
usermod -a -G user group

#확인
groups user
user : user test
* 그룹에 계정이 들어가 있어야 계정이 등록된 그룹에 접근할 수 있다.


secondary 그룹 탈퇴
#예) user계정을 group의 secondary 그룹에서 삭제
#즉 user그룹의 user를 재설정함
usermod -G user user

#확인
groups user
user : user


소속 그룹 조회
groups 계정명
#예
groups user


그룹명 변경
groupmod -n 변경할이름 기존이름
#예
groupmod -n renametest test

그룹 비밀번호 변경
gpasswd 그룹명
#예
gpasswd renametest


그룹 비밀번호 변경 / 사용자 관리
gpasswd 그룹명
gpasswd 옵션 사용자명 그룹명

gpasswd 옵션
-A 사용자명 그룹명 : 사용자를 해당 그룹의 관리자로 임명
-a 사용자명 그룹명 : 사용자를 해당 그룹의 사용자로 추가
-d 사용자명 : 사용자를 해달 그룹에서 제거


그룹 삭제
groupdel 그룹명
#예
groupdel renametest

참고)
http://mintnlatte.tistory.com/265
https://www.linux.co.kr/home/lecture/?leccode=10526
113개(4/6페이지)
운영체제
번호 제목 글쓴이 조회 날짜
53 [리눅스] 네트워크 설정 푸딩뱃살 4830 2014.12.06 01:37
52 [리눅스] ssh 특정 ip만 허용하기 푸딩뱃살 4242 2014.12.06 00:44
51 [리눅스] 메모리 사용율 script 첨부파일 푸딩뱃살 3065 2014.12.02 15:15
50 [리눅스] 명령어 리스트 푸딩뱃살 3334 2014.12.02 14:57
49 [리눅스] CPU 사용율 script 첨부파일 푸딩뱃살 5384 2014.12.02 13:03
48 [리눅스] 시스템 종료 shutdown, 시스템 재시작 reboot 푸딩뱃살 6309 2014.12.01 14:37
47 [리눅스] 부팅 시 자동 실행 푸딩뱃살 1600 2014.12.01 14:09
46 [리눅스] 데몬 용도 정리 푸딩뱃살 4271 2014.11.25 11:13
45 [리눅스] configure: error: no acceptable C compiler found in $PATH 첨부파일 푸딩뱃살 2684 2014.11.19 02:40
44 [리눅스] 서비스 설정 ntsysv 첨부파일 푸딩뱃살 2981 2014.10.02 12:10
43 [리눅스] 접근 제어 hosts.allow / hosts.deny 푸딩뱃살 3122 2014.10.01 12:41
42 [리눅스] 부팅 시간 확인 last 푸딩뱃살 3283 2014.09.22 16:34
41 [리눅스] 원격제어 - TigerVNC, vncserver 첨부파일 푸딩뱃살 3216 2014.09.22 12:02
40 [리눅스] sendmail, dovecot, roundcube webmail 사용 시 에러 푸딩뱃살 3273 2014.09.17 16:15
39 [윈도우] 윈도우7 해상도 변경으로 안보이는 옵션창 사진 첨부파일 푸딩뱃살 2662 2014.08.27 00:33
38 [리눅스] 심볼릭 링크 ln 푸딩뱃살 2638 2014.07.16 10:32
37 [리눅스] e-mail 서버 구축 - sendmail 푸딩뱃살 1224 2014.06.29 22:54
>> [리눅스] 그룹 관리 (addgroup, usermod, groups, groupmod, gpasswd, group 푸딩뱃살 8729 2014.06.29 01:52
35 [리눅스] yum으로 Desktp(GNOME, KDE) 설치 푸딩뱃살 5368 2014.06.25 23:40
34 [리눅스] 부팅 시 console로 시작되도록 설정 푸딩뱃살 2880 2014.06.25 23:25